Parks & Recreation: Season 2
Who knew that all it would take to improve this series would be to make Leslie Knope less of a Michael Scott, and to set up a puppy-dog relationship between two of the show's most unlikely characters? There's other stuff as well, but the bottom line is that this show experienced some dramatic improvements in the second season, which has made it much easier to enjoy the Ron Swanson.

A Touch Of Frost: Season 15
Only in Britain could a series called A Touch of Frost reach 15 seasons. In America, a show would need to have some sort of acronym in the title to make it that far, and even then, I can't see A Smidgen of CSI being a runaway hit.
